Radar Methods and Equipment
Technology
- Scanning, Doppler Radar. Makes highly-resolved Doppler measurements of sea surface radial-velocity
- Vertically-polarized radar maximizes sea-surface return, allowing for lower-wind operability and longer range observations
- Phase-resolved wave measurement and prediction
Specifications
- Wind-speed: > 1 m/s (>2 m/s for T>18s)
- Hs: .2-7m with <10% accuracy, >7m if within linear behavior (H<.17λ)
- Tp mean error < 10%
- Max wave period greater than 22s with changes in component height of < 10cm (experimentally validated)
- Dp mean error < 10%
- Provides full directional spectrum with no restrictions/assumptions about bi/tri-modal seas
- Experimentally validated for vessel speeds in excess of 25 kts
- Doppler velocity scales as ω where as slope (used by WaMos/WaveX) scales as ω^2, allowing for Doppler to measure longer wave periods.
